Commit Graph

157 Commits

Author SHA256 Message Date
31cda5aeb9 Minor tweaks - do not produce -vim subpackage for the test suite
O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=50
2017-06-29 10:19:32 +00:00
fbbd9f4191 Accepting request 506831 from home:RZLourenco
Adds a vim subpackage that adds Meson support to Vim.

OBS-URL: https://build.opensuse.org/request/show/506831
O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=49
2017-06-29 10:18:00 +00:00
Martin Pluskal
511b7124fa Accepting request 505966 from home:dimstar:branches:devel:tools:building
Rebased submission with the test suite split out into a 2nd spec file

OBS-URL: https://build.opensuse.org/request/show/505966
O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=48
2017-06-23 20:29:28 +00:00
6f65f9811f Accepting request 505963 from GNOME:Next
Update to 0.41.1

OBS-URL: https://build.opensuse.org/request/show/505963
O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=47
2017-06-23 19:46:55 +00:00
Martin Pluskal
11ca778ca5 Accepting request 505906 from GNOME:Next
- Update meson-suse-ify-macros.patch: export LANG for all macros.

OBS-URL: https://build.opensuse.org/request/show/505906
O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=46
2017-06-23 14:57:12 +00:00
Martin Pluskal
3acdab0bf6 Accepting request 505856 from home:susnux:branches:devel:tools:building
Update to current version

OBS-URL: https://build.opensuse.org/request/show/505856
O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=45
2017-06-23 12:40:55 +00:00
Dominique Leuenberger
bf53ea5fab Accepting request 501640 from devel:tools:building
- Make the build footprint smaller to enter ring1: This means we
  skip a couple tests though. Removed BuildRequires: java-devel,
  libqt5-qtbase-devel, mono-core, mono-devel, wxWidgets-devel,
  pkgconfig(protobuf) and pkgconfig(gtk+-3.0).

OBS-URL: https://build.opensuse.org/request/show/501640
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/meson?expand=0&rev=18
2017-06-08 14:38:12 +00:00
40633d065d libqt5-qtbase-devel, mono-core, mono-devel, wxWidgets-devel,
pkgconfig(protobuf) and pkgconfig(gtk+-3.0).

O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=43
2017-06-07 09:49:14 +00:00
eb05bad048 Do not pull in gtk3 into the buildroot
O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=42
2017-06-07 09:27:51 +00:00
84f3611653 - Make the build footprint smaller to enter ring1: This means we
skip a couple tests though. Removed BuildRequires: java-devel,
  mono-core, mono-devel, wxWidgets-devel and pkgconfig(protobuf).

O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=41
2017-06-06 13:10:15 +00:00
Dominique Leuenberger
aabb6346d3 Accepting request 495743 from devel:tools:building
Fix test suite on ppc64le - so we can move it actually to TW (forwarded request 495735 from dimstar)

OBS-URL: https://build.opensuse.org/request/show/495743
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/meson?expand=0&rev=17
2017-05-31 10:12:37 +00:00
a374215825 Accepting request 495735 from GNOME:Next
Fix test suite on ppc64le - so we can move it actually to TW

OBS-URL: https://build.opensuse.org/request/show/495735
O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=39
2017-05-17 21:27:28 +00:00
Alexei Sorokin
93ac916843 Accepting request 493401 from GNOME:Next
Update to 0.40.1

OBS-URL: https://build.opensuse.org/request/show/493401
O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=38
2017-05-08 08:38:14 +00:00
Dominique Leuenberger
b9d79bce9b Accepting request 481314 from devel:tools:building
OBS-URL: https://build.opensuse.org/request/show/481314
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/meson?expand=0&rev=16
2017-03-22 22:04:52 +00:00
Alexei Sorokin
907e7b4334 Accepting request 481278 from GNOME:Next
Sorry, a minor tweak to .changes'

OBS-URL: https://build.opensuse.org/request/show/481278
O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=36
2017-03-20 11:53:17 +00:00
Alexei Sorokin
8ba18e34f7 Accepting request 481274 from GNOME:Next
- Add meson-disable-untested-code.patch: meson has code in the test
  suite that assumes different behaviour between glib 2.51.5 (rc)
  and 2.52.0 (final); this must be a wrong assumption to start with
  and the test suite fails with 2.52.20. When this was added by
  upstream 4 months before glib-2.52.0 was released, there must
  have been no way at all to test this. We revert back to a state
  like with the previous glib verison, where this test was simply
  skipped (gh#mesonbuild/meson#1480).

OBS-URL: https://build.opensuse.org/request/show/481274
O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=35
2017-03-20 11:41:12 +00:00
Alexei Sorokin
81f051cf2b O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=34 2017-03-17 14:21:59 +00:00
Alexei Sorokin
41f431fdb4 O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=33 2017-03-17 14:13:57 +00:00
Alexei Sorokin
fabac88c57 O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=32 2017-03-17 13:58:10 +00:00
Alexei Sorokin
737411b4f5 - Update to version 0.39.1.
O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=31
2017-03-16 11:06:31 +00:00
Martin Pluskal
09460fff36 Accepting request 476924 from GNOME:Next
- Update to version 0.38.1:
  + New Uninstall target.
  + Support for arbitrary test setups.
  + Intel C/C++ compiler support.
  + Get values from configuration data objects.
  + Python 3 module support simplified.
  + Default options to subprojects.
  + Set targets to be built (or not) by default.
  + Add option to mesonconf to wipe cached data.
  + Can specify file permissions and owner when installing data.
  + has_header() checks are now faster.
  + Array indexing now supports fallback values.
  + Silent mode for Mesontest.
- Rebase meson-suse-ify-macros.patch.

    tests in many different ways.

OBS-URL: https://build.opensuse.org/request/show/476924
O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=30
2017-03-04 16:03:41 +00:00
Dominique Leuenberger
11c1edbfbe Accepting request 449561 from devel:tools:building
OBS-URL: https://build.opensuse.org/request/show/449561
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/meson?expand=0&rev=15
2017-01-11 11:04:44 +00:00
Alexei Sorokin
2430271fed Accepting request 449560 from home:dimstar:Factory
- Add meson-suse-ify-macros.patch: Make the meson macros also work
  on openSUSE. We do not (yet?) have separate macros for CFLAGS,
  CXXFLAGS, FFLAGS and LDFLAGS, but only carry optflags. This is no
  issue, since openSUSE so far only added flags that work accross
  compilers/languages. This might change in the future, making the
  patch obsolete.

OBS-URL: https://build.opensuse.org/request/show/449560
O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=28
2017-01-10 16:34:08 +00:00
Dominique Leuenberger
99d6affc11 Accepting request 448401 from devel:tools:building
OBS-URL: https://build.opensuse.org/request/show/448401
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/meson?expand=0&rev=14
2017-01-10 09:44:42 +00:00
Alexei Sorokin
6efa60b797 - Update to version 0.37.1.
O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=26
2017-01-01 12:52:44 +00:00
Alexei Sorokin
33c778fb91 Accepting request 448381 from home:jengelh:branches:devel:tools:building
- Trim marketing words from descriptions. Add to description two
  points from the feature list.

OBS-URL: https://build.opensuse.org/request/show/448381
O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=25
2017-01-01 12:44:07 +00:00
Ludwig Nussel
0cd270c4fb Accepting request 447003 from devel:tools:building
OBS-URL: https://build.opensuse.org/request/show/447003
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/meson?expand=0&rev=13
2016-12-29 21:44:21 +00:00
Alexei Sorokin
c18eef41b6 - Update to version 0.37.0.
O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=23
2016-12-19 09:49:21 +00:00
Dominique Leuenberger
34f3cfc6ff Accepting request 445264 from devel:tools:building
OBS-URL: https://build.opensuse.org/request/show/445264
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/meson?expand=0&rev=12
2016-12-12 11:46:57 +00:00
Alexei Sorokin
211d61fb7d O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=21 2016-12-10 20:39:16 +00:00
Dominique Leuenberger
ad8cb659da Accepting request 441460 from devel:tools:building
OBS-URL: https://build.opensuse.org/request/show/441460
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/meson?expand=0&rev=11
2016-12-06 13:23:43 +00:00
Alexei Sorokin
297724bad1 Accepting request 441459 from GNOME:Next
Update to 0.36.0 - required for GTK4 (via graphane)

OBS-URL: https://build.opensuse.org/request/show/441459
O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=19
2016-11-22 17:18:39 +00:00
Dominique Leuenberger
8f8e0a15f0 Accepting request 436348 from devel:tools:building
OBS-URL: https://build.opensuse.org/request/show/436348
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/meson?expand=0&rev=10
2016-10-20 21:09:46 +00:00
Alexei Sorokin
dc2c6cd36a - Update to version 0.35.1.
O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=18
2016-10-19 14:08:05 +00:00
Alexei Sorokin
04e63c135b O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=17 2016-10-14 22:13:48 +00:00
Alexei Sorokin
c590ea40af Accepting request 435448 from home:Zaitor:branches:devel:tools:building
New upstream release

OBS-URL: https://build.opensuse.org/request/show/435448
O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=16
2016-10-14 22:07:42 +00:00
Dominique Leuenberger
5f23055880 Accepting request 419793 from devel:tools:building
OBS-URL: https://build.opensuse.org/request/show/419793
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/meson?expand=0&rev=9
2016-08-20 10:27:06 +00:00
Alexei Sorokin
6dfb60cd4b Accepting request 419792 from GNOME:Next
- Update to version 0.33.0:
  + Correctly install .typelib files to libdir.
  + Add option for as-needed link option.
  + Print the CFLAGS/LDFLAGS/etc inherited from the environment.
  + Only append compile flags to the link flags when appropriate.
- Add meson-633.patch: Handle both DT_RPATH as well as DT_RUNPATH
  when fixing rpath settings (gh#mesonbuild/meson#663).
- Add meson-typelib-install.patch: Fix installation path for
  gpobject introspection typelib files.

OBS-URL: https://build.opensuse.org/request/show/419792
O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=15
2016-08-17 16:48:47 +00:00
Dominique Leuenberger
22e57bdc85 Accepting request 414720 from devel:tools:building
OBS-URL: https://build.opensuse.org/request/show/414720
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/meson?expand=0&rev=8
2016-07-28 21:46:47 +00:00
Alexei Sorokin
b12163daba - Update to version 0.32.0.
O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=14
2016-07-23 19:45:57 +00:00
Dominique Leuenberger
2d4373ee49 Accepting request 395991 from devel:tools:building
OBS-URL: https://build.opensuse.org/request/show/395991
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/meson?expand=0&rev=7
2016-05-17 15:16:19 +00:00
Alexei Sorokin
eaf178df36 Accepting request 395960 from home:jengelh:branches:devel:tools:building
- Avoid unnecessary bashism in %install script (run with /bin/sh)

OBS-URL: https://build.opensuse.org/request/show/395960
O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=13
2016-05-16 12:19:59 +00:00
Dominique Leuenberger
4821714415 Accepting request 395937 from devel:tools:building
Automatic submission by obs-autosubmit

OBS-URL: https://build.opensuse.org/request/show/395937
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/meson?expand=0&rev=6
2016-05-16 10:04:28 +00:00
Alexei Sorokin
f4e1a40b9a O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=11 2016-05-08 21:36:10 +00:00
Alexei Sorokin
f8683d74b6 - Update to version 0.31.0.
O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=10
2016-05-07 09:25:18 +00:00
Dominique Leuenberger
cf1f736acf Accepting request 358912 from devel:tools:building
OBS-URL: https://build.opensuse.org/request/show/358912
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/meson?expand=0&rev=5
2016-02-17 09:24:42 +00:00
Alexei Sorokin
7be8f27c9c - Update to 0.29.0.
O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=9
2016-02-11 19:42:09 +00:00
Dominique Leuenberger
4686ec54a7 Accepting request 351985 from devel:tools:building
Automatic submission by obs-autosubmit

OBS-URL: https://build.opensuse.org/request/show/351985
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/meson?expand=0&rev=4
2016-01-05 20:55:29 +00:00
Alexei Sorokin
d1f3227fae - Update to 0.28.0.
OBS-URL: https://build.opensuse.org/package/show/devel:tools:building/meson?expand=0&rev=7
2015-12-29 06:07:28 +00:00
Dominique Leuenberger
a7db961721 Accepting request 347445 from devel:tools:building
OBS-URL: https://build.opensuse.org/request/show/347445
OBS-URL: https://build.opensuse.org/package/show/openSUSE:Factory/meson?expand=0&rev=3
2015-12-06 06:41:52 +00:00